LEPTON® LWIR Micro Thermal Camera Module
Supplier: Teledyne FLIR
Technology type: Infrared Thermal Cores and Lenses
Teledyne FLIR’s Lepton® is a radiometric-capable LWIR cost effective camera core. The radiometric Lepton® captures temperature data in every pixel of each image to provide an absolute measurement of the scene.
Non-radiometric versions are also available.

What's in this range?
All the variants in the range and a comparison of what they offer
Model |
Resolution (pitch) |
HFOV |
Radiometric |
Size |
---|---|---|---|---|
Lepton 2.5 |
80 x 60 (17µm) |
50° |
Yes |
11.8mm x 12.7mm x 7.2mm |
Lepton 3.0 |
160 x 120 (12µm) |
56° |
No |
10.5mm × 12.7mm × 7.1mm |
Lepton 3.5 |
160 x 120 (12µm) |
56° |
Yes |
10.5mm × 12.7mm × 7.1mm |
